[xml//cs] automatisch code genereren

Pagina: 1
Acties:

  • Bint
  • Registratie: Juli 2002
  • Laatst online: 00:28
Dag,

wij hebben een aantal xml files, waarvan code wordt afgeleid (3 files per xml file). Vraag me niet waarom, want dat verhaal is niet interessant atm ;)

omdat dit een rotwerk is om om te schrijven, heb ik al wat snippets gemaakt, maar dat is nog steeds niet fijn om mee te werken...

Is het mogelijk om via een bepaalde tool ofzo, deze xml in code om te zetten?

Memories of yesterday, will grow, but never die


  • gorgi_19
  • Registratie: Mei 2002
  • Laatst online: 20-02 14:52

gorgi_19

Kruimeltjes zijn weer op :9

Ik heb je stuk 3x gelezen, maar ik heb nog steeds geen idee wat je bedoeld :?

Digitaal onderwijsmateriaal, leermateriaal voor hbo


  • BtM909
  • Registratie: Juni 2000
  • Niet online

BtM909

Watch out Guys...

In code? Je bedoeld waarschijnlijk XSLT ;)

Ace of Base vs Charli XCX - All That She Boom Claps (RMT) | Clean Bandit vs Galantis - I'd Rather Be You (RMT)
You've moved up on my notch-list. You have 1 notch
I have a black belt in Kung Flu.


  • JKVA
  • Registratie: Januari 2004
  • Niet online

JKVA

Design-by-buzzword fanatic

Ik kan ook niets anders dan XSLT bedenken. Kun je iets meer hints geven over je XML files en wat voor code je wilt bewerkstelligen.
Als het iets heel custom is, ontkom je er denk ik niet aan om bijv. een SAX parser te gebruiken en per type element code te genereren.
Maar goed, ik weet niet wat je van plan bent.

Fat Pizza's pizza, they are big and they are cheezy


  • giMoz
  • Registratie: Augustus 2002
  • Laatst online: 21-01 09:10

giMoz

iets met meester...

ik kan me voorstellen dat als je code genereerd dat je je veel xtra zaken wil doen die misschien niet altijd met xslt kunnen (hoewel er natuurlijk heel veel kan met xml) dan zou je zelf een tool kunnen schrijven die de xml parsed en een bepaalde output geeft...

Tip: als je kan beschrijven wat er meot gebeuren om van de input naar de output te komen en het zijn duidelijke regels dan is het te automatiseren....

Of niet natuurlijk...